if you go camry dont go near a v6 model,(worst engines ever),
All the following cars would give good service and go well too-Holden barina,toyota corolla. any model Hyundai around 2003 to 2006 )will be good also. main thing is with any 4cyl is that timing belt has been done at correct times.remember all the Hyundai's use Mitsubishi copy galant type engines from models around 4 years earlier, so tend to have lots of power and good economy too as well as being fairly easy to work on and they vastly improved build quality after 2001.

I suppose I am still a bit biased. I have my doubts about the longevity of small 4 cylinders that have been worked hard for 150k+, and I’m a sucker for LPG. Doing 500km a week? For me that would be a no brainer. Pick up a big Ford for around $2k, and spend $3k on a basic mixer system. Depending on your work requirements, you could even go with a ute.
You might be a bit more in EF/L territory, but depending on how much you leave for the gas system, you might be able to find an AU…
